Technical Abstract

A Versatile Seat attachment Device (VSD) having a base, a base receiver, and an engagement button, and mounted on an article of furniture providing seating. A tray is supportable by the base, the tray supporting articles such as drinking glasses or snacks, in convenient reach of a person using the seating. The VSD removed and disposed in storage when the VSD is not in use. The VSD is versatile in location, adjustable in height and may be adjustably positioned relative to the seating; and is simple and durable in construction, economical to manufacture, and neat and attractive in appearance. The base having a USB port to charge personal devices.

The present invention relates to attachments for furniture and more particularly to a versatile seat attachment to receive a tray mountable on an article of furniture having a seat.

Known seating attached trays are permanently attached or attached with permanent features on seat arms. Such trays or features obstruct the general use of the seat and do not provide significant adjustment. When various social media devices are used known trays do not provide a convenient resting place for the device at an appropriate distance from the user.

As a result there is a need for a versatile seat attachment device which does not obstruct the general use of the seat and allows substantial adjustment of an attached tray.

The present invention addresses the above and other needs by providing a Versatile Seat attachment Device (VSD) comprising a base receiver and base which includes a power source, the base receiver attachable to a furniture, and a base button to attach and release the base from the base receiver. The power source may be batteries or a USB AC adapter, or both.

In accordance with one aspect of the invention, there is provided a VSD which can be easily mounted on an article of furniture having a seat. The VSD provides support for articles, such as drinking glasses or snacks, in convenient reach of a person using the seat. The VSD may be removed and disposed in storage when not in use; is versatile in location, adjustable in height and may be adjustably positioned relative to the associated seat; and is simple and durable in construction, economical to manufacture and neat and attractive in appearance.

In accordance with another aspect of the invention, there is provided a VSD having a built-in USB connector to convert a furniture without the ability to power a personal device to a furniture with the ability to power a personal device which is in close proximity to a sitting person for convenience. Some furniture comes equipped with a USB connector, but other furniture does not include a USB connector. The VSD allows a furniture without a built-in USB connector to cheaply and simply attach a device so that a person can power their personal device like a smart phone or tablet while conveniently sitting on their seat.

In accordance with still another aspect of the invention, there is provided a VSD comprising a base and a base receiver that is attachable to a furniture bottom either on a right side, a left side or a front side or any location desired by a user. The base slides onto the base receiver by pressing a base button which engages a locking mechanism to lock and unlock the base to and from the base receiver. The base also includes a vertical chamber that can hold a removable arm for the purpose of supporting a tray or a cup holder.

A perspective view of a Versatile Seat attachment Device (VSD)engaging a chair or furnitureis shown in. The VSDcomprises a VSD baseand a VSD base receiver. The base receiveris attachable to a front side, a left side, or a right side or any location desired by a user of the chairby screws or other similar type of attachment device. The baseengages the base receiverto securely hold an attachment polewhich securely holds a trayfor the convenience and comfort of a person sitting on the chair.

Various views of the baseare shown in. The baseincludes horizontal part, a vertical part, and an engagement buttonon the vertical part(See). The vertical partalso having a receiving passage. The horizontal partincludes a top sectionand a bottom section(See). The top sectionresides over the bottom sectioncreating flangesrelative to the bottom sectionas shown inand. The bottom sectionhaving ballsto engage ball receiving chambersin the base receiver(see) and power contactscontacting spring biased pinson the base receiver(See).

A left perspective view of the base receiveris shown in. The base receiverhaving a USB power connector, the ball receiving chambers, and the sliding chamberwhich receives the flangeof the basewherein the ballof the baselocks the baseand the base receiveronce the ballsengages the ball receiving chambers.

Various views of the VSDwhen the baseand the base receiverare fully engaged with one another is shown in.

An exploded view of the VSDis shown in. The baseslidably engages with the base receiverwherein the flangeof the baseslidably engages the sliding chamber.

shows the VSD basewith engagement buttonreleased andshows the VSD basewith the engagement buttondepressed. The ballsengage the ball receiving chamberswhile engagement buttonis released to retain the receiverin the baseas shown inin position A. A springbiases the buttoninto an engaged position pushing the ballsinto the ball receiving chambers.

The ballsrecede into the basewhen the engagement buttonis pressed is shown inreleasing the receiverfrom the basein Position B, and the baseis allowed to fully engage the base receiverand becomes locked when the ballsis in Position A are engaged with the ball receiving chambers.
